FXDB corroded ignition switch
Hi all
I have a 2008 FXDB which I bought new and it has about 126,000 km on it now.
The motor is stock inside and never been apart, it still has the original clutch which I think is pretty good given the burnouts and wheelstands it used to do....It has a thunderheader 2 into 1 which in my opinion is a great exhaust and given that it only has a screamin eagle air filter and module, it puts out 80 hp (not much I know ) but 95 ft lb of torque which is great off the lights...
For a while now every now and then the indicators didn't work and after a while I was riding one day and decided to touch the key when it happened and they started working again.
Also the battery didn't seem to be holding its charge for long which was a bit perplexing but I couldn't find anything wrong in the charging system.
Recently I went to start it after getting fuel and it lost all power.
After getting it home it started again. Strange..
Anyway I kept riding it and after work it lost all power after cranking a couple of times.
Being just down the road from the local dealer (not my first choice trust me) I was in a pickle so pushed it down there. I told them I thought it was a worn ignition switch.
Eventually they looked at it and charged me $171 to clean up the negative terminal which they said was loose and melted.
I wasn't happy and my gut feeling said there was something else wrong but I took it home and parked it.
5 days later I went to start it and it just cranked over but wouldn't start - just great I thought...
After going through the great forums here I decided to check and replace fuses and system relay. No change. Then it was the fuel pump.
Before I tested it I kept thinking about the switch so pulled it out and apart and bingo it was corroded.
after a clean it started !!
Hope this can be useful to someone and save money and pulling out your hair !
